Vendor “turn this into a spec” prompts hand you a tidy document and bury the real risk – every decision the request left open got silently resolved somewhere inside the generated design, where you cannot see it to veto it, and any delete or migration the request implied gets folded in as “just doing what was asked.” This contract does the opposite: it drags each unspecified decision out of the prose and onto the surface as a tagged, ranked line, it inventories every destructive step as a separate blocked item, and it instructs the model to stop before writing code until you have signed off on the expensive guesses and explicitly approved the dangerous steps. You are not reviewing a spec, you are reviewing a list of bets ordered by how much they cost to lose, plus a list of irreversible actions waiting for your go-ahead.
